Missile Performance Engineer
Are you interested in missile system design and working in the field of hypersonics? Do you enjoy solving challenging problems with a well rounded team of engineers? If so, we're looking for someone like you to join our team are seeking an engineer to help us perform trade studies, performance assessments, and support conceptual design studies of missile and other flight systems.
As a member of the team, you will also develop modeling and simulation tools and participate in the integration, testing, and evaluation of missile systems and hypersonic vehicles.
As a Missile Performance Engineer you will:
- Develop and utilize missile system modeling and simulation tools to conduct trade studies, performance assessments, and conceptual design studies of missile systems and hypersonic vehicles
- Participate in missile test and evaluation activities to include test operations and pre/post flight evaluations
- Lead and contribute to analysis efforts
- Collaborate with cross-discipline teams to advise government and contractor partners on engineering challenges and design trades
- Produce reports and presentations to communicate results to team members and government partners.
